From Overwhelmed to Optimised: Social Media Tips for Financial Professionals

If you think your clients and customers aren’t on social media, think again. With over 3.05 billion active Facebook users globally and 19 million Australians alone on the platform, social media is a crucial channel for reaching your audience. 

Whether or not your clients are personally active, their influencers,employees, friends, and associatesare engaged online, providing a valuable link to your ideal clients.

Consistency and Relevance: Keys to Success

Success on social media hinges on consistency and relevance. Here’s the advice we offer our clients:

  1. Understand the Difference Between Personal and Business Social Media: Your business social media is NOT your personal social media. Facebook is particularly strict when it comes to individuals using their personal pages for business purposes.
  2. Stay Current and Post Regularly: Post regularly to keep your audience engaged. When you are starting out, stick to Facebook and LinkedIn until you get the hang of things.
  3. Interact with Your Community: Respond to comments, include links to helpful information and free downloads, and ask if you can help. Authenticity builds trust and strengthens client relationships.
  4. Leverage Visuals: Use eye-catching images, infographics, and videos to make your content more engaging and shareable. Ensure your visuals align with your established brand by integrating your colours, fonts, and overall style.

Practical Tips for Financial Advisors

Use the 80/20 Rule

Dedicate 80% of your posts to original content and relevant shared information, and 20% to non-business topics that resonate with your ideal clients. Don’t underestimate the power of this 20% – showcasing your personality and human side fosters trust and deepens connections with your audience. Examples of 20% can include: profiling a staff member, celebrating a work anniversary, sharing and cross promoting your clients businesses. 

Focus on Original Content

Bespoke original content will identify you as a thought leader, which is central to differentiating what you offer clients from your competitors. Naturally, original content will link directly back to your website, blog, and strategy papers, as well as other key resources that can build your brand awareness and credibility.

Share Relevant Content

Share content that supports what you offer clients. This will keep your social channel interesting, but be mindful that sharing links from others (thought leaders in their own right) will mean your prospective clients and followers will click from you to them.
